High coercivity, epitaxial Sm–Co films with uniaxial in-plane anisotropy

Epitaxial Sm–Co(11̄00) and (112̄0) films have been grown by magnetron sputtering onto Cr(211) and (100) buffer layers, respectively. The Sm–Co(11̄00) films exhibit uniaxial in-plane anisotropies of ≈20–25 T and room-temperature coercive fields that increase to 4.1 T as the film thickness decreases to 75 Å. The 3 T coercivities of the (112̄0) films are independent of thickness.
